Unconscious Driver Hospitalized After Pickup Hits a Tree on Garder Rd.

An unconscious man was taken to the hospital Sunday afternoon, after losing control of his pickup truck and hitting a tree in the 300-block of Garder Road, with a portion of the truck ending up in a swamp, according to a report from the Monroe Volunteer Fire Department.

Kevin Catalano, the fire company spokesman, said police, firefighters and EMS volunteers responded to the accident at 1:10 p.m., adding that neighbors came to the driver's aid before emergency service personnel arrived.

Police are investigating the accident, which occurred on a dirt portion of Garder road off of Fan Hill Road, Catalano said.
